Notes & Tips
- Book at least 4 to 6 months before your wedding to secure your date
- Share your full program rundown and VIP list early for smoother coordination
- Schedule a run-through one week before for final tweaks
- For out-of-town events, inquire early about additional fees
Questions To Ask
- Are you available on our wedding date and at our venue?
- What is your hosting style, and can you adapt it to our theme and crowd?
- How many weddings have you hosted recently, and can you share full videos or contactable references?
- Will you help design the reception program and keep transitions smooth and on time?
- Do you have a qualified backup host and a clear contingency plan in case of emergencies?
